Microevolution of Acinetobacter baumannii on a single patient

Description

Hybrid genome assemblies (Illumina + Nanopore) for nine Acinetobacter baumannii genomes isolated from three patients in the ICU of a Melbourne hospital. A1 and A23 are from two different patients, and the remaining samples come from a single patient. Genomes were assembled using Unicycler (https://github.com/rrwick/Unicycler), and annotated using RAST.
Eight of the genomes are completed assemblies with a chromosome and plasmid. A3 does not contain the plasmid. A23 was unable to be completely assembled, and is broken into 176 contigs.
